body {
	font-family: Verdana, arial,sans-serif;
	font-size:11px;
	font-weight: normal;
	line-height: 15px;
	background: #ccc;
	color: #333;
	padding:0;
	background: #f8f22a url(http://pics.bnn.nl/data/media/db_images/original/82836_60ca4c.png?537) top center repeat-y !important;

}


a {
	color: #333;
	font-family: Verdana, arial,sans-serif;
	font-size:11px;
}
code {
	font-family:Monaco, Courier, "Courier New", monospace;
}

td {
	font-family: Verdana, arial,sans-serif;
	font-size:11px;
}

li a {
       color: #000;
       text-decoration: underline;
}

li a:hover {
       text-decoration: underline;
}

h1 {
  margin-left: 0px;
  color: #000;
}

/* ******************************** 
	LAYOUT 
********************************  */
div#all{
	position: relative;
	margin:30px 0 0 0;
	padding:0;

}

div#all2{
	position: relative;
	margin:108px 0 30px 0;
	padding:0;
}

div.container {
	clear:both;	
	width:962px;
        overflow:hidden;
	margin:auto;
	padding:0;
        background: url(http://pics.bnn.nl/data/media/db_images/original/82859_93c6ab.png?633) #000 repeat-y center top;

}

div#navigation { 
	padding:0;
	margin:0;
	height: 39px;
	position:relative;
	background: transparent;
	z-index:0;
	border:0px solid #f00;       
}
div#main {
	position:relative;
	float:left;
	width:960px;
	padding:0px 0 0 0;
	margin:0;
	text-align: left;
}

div#header {
        background: url(http://pics.bnn.nl/data/media/db_images/original/82837_341c3c.png?978) no-repeat top center;
        width: 960px;
        height:283px;
        padding-left: 5px;
        margin:auto;
}


#footer {
	position: relative;
	float:left;
	color: #fff;
	height: 40px; 
	background: #333 url('http://sites.bnn.nl/static/bnn42/img/bnn.png') 10px 0px no-repeat !important;
	background: #333 url('http://sites.bnn.nl/static/bnn42/img/bnn.gif') 10px 0px no-repeat;
	width:960px;
}
/* ******************************** 
 NAV 
********************************  */
#nav {
	position:absolute;
	margin:0 10px;
	left:0;
        top:-35px;
	width:940px;
	padding:0;
	height: 39px;
	text-align:left;
	background: transparent url('/static/loverboys/images/menu_sprite3.png') 0 0px no-repeat;	
}
#nav ul {
	position:relative;
	margin:0;
	padding:0;
}
#nav li { 
	position:relative;
	float:left;
	list-style-type:none;
	margin:0;
	padding:0;
}
#nav a:link, #nav a:visited {
	border-right:0 solid #CCCCCC;
color:#FFFFFF;
display:block;
float:left;
font-size:12px;
font-weight:bold;
height:39px;
margin:0;
padding:0px 0;
position:relative;
text-decoration:none;
text-transform:uppercase;
width:100%;
}
#nav a:hover, #nav li a.active {
	color: #fff;
	color: #b92311;
	background:#fff url('http://sites.bnn.nl/static/bnn42/img/nav_active.jpg') top left repeat-x;
}
#nav a#bnnhomenav {
	border:0px;
}
#nav a#menutv {
	border-left: 1px solid #ccc;
}
#bnnhomenav {
	background: transparent url('http://sites.bnn.nl/static/bnn50/SUB/OML/bnn_logo.png') top left no-repeat;
	padding:0px;
	border: 1px solid #f60;
	height: 25px;
	z-index:30000;
}

#bnnhomenav  {

	padding:0 10px !important;
	
} 
#bnnhomenav span {
	border: 2px solid #ff0;
	background: #f60;
	visibility: hidden;
}
#nav a#bnnhomenav:hover {
	background:transparent url('http://sites.bnn.nl/static/bnn50/SUB/OML/bnn_logo.png') top left no-repeat;
}
#nav a.first {
	border-left: 1px solid #ccc;
}


/* ******************************** 
	BEGIN TIMUR 2010 SITE 
********************************  */

#menu {
    padding:190px 0 0 5px;
}
ul.menu {
    width:auto;
    margin:0;
    padding:0;
}
ul.menu li {
    list-style:none;
    float:left;
    height:29px;

}
ul.menu li a  {
    display:block;
    outline:none;
    text-decoration:none;
    margin:0 5px 0 5px;
    height:29px;
}
.ul.menu li a span {
     display:none;
     visibility:hidden;
}
ul.menu li a.home {
    width:130px;
    background:url(http://pics.bnn.nl/data/media/db_images/original/82893_a9e7f0.png?704) no-repeat;
}
ul.menu li a.audio {
    width:130px;
    background:url(http://pics.bnn.nl/data/media/db_images/original/82894_734ecf.png?790) no-repeat;
}
ul.menu li a.video{
    width:137px;
    background:url(/static/timur/images/timur_video.png) no-repeat;
}
ul.menu li a.ramon {
    width:313px;
    background:url(http://pics.bnn.nl/data/media/db_images/original/82895_4cddde.png?364) no-repeat 0 -2px;
}

.appelsaptop50 {
   position: absolute;
   width:289px;
   height:197px;
   z-index:3;
   margin-left:-222px;
   top: 30px;
}

ul.appelsap {
    width:425px;
    margin:0;
    padding:25px 0 0 0;
    z-index:1;
    position:absolute;
}
ul.appelsap li {
    list-style:none;
    height:35px;
    font-size:11px;
    padding:5px 0 0 0;
    line-height:16px;
}
ul.appelsap li.geel {
    background:#f8f22a;
}
ul.appelsap li.blauw {
    background:#46a3db;
}
ul.appelsap li .speaker {
    width:40px;
    height:35px;
    float:left;
    background:url(http://pics.bnn.nl/data/media/db_images/original/82898_d7738b.png?910) center no-repeat;
}
ul.appelsap li a  {
    display:block;
    outline:none;
    text-decoration:none;
    height:35px;
}
.ul.appelsap li a span {

}
.blikje {
    background:url(http://pics.bnn.nl/data/media/db_images/original/82901_db9e29.png?716) top right no-repeat;
    width:220px;
    height:282px;
    position:absolute;
    z-index:2;
    top:0;
    right:0;
}
.meer-appelsap {
   width:199px;
   height:66px;
    float:left;
    z-index:3;
   position:absolute;
   left:0;
   bottom:0;
}
.insturen-appelsap {
   width:200px;
   height:71px;
   float:left;
   z-index:3;
   position:absolute;
   left:205px;
   bottom:0;
}

#tweetscreen {
   margin:0 !important;
}

.flirtjestijf {
  background:url(http://pics.bnn.nl/data/media/db_images/original/94639_554e81.png) no-repeat !important;
}



ul.flirtjestijf {
    width:380px;
    margin:0;
    padding:25px 0 0 130px;
    z-index:1;
    position:absolute;
}
ul.flirtjestijf li {
    list-style:none;
    height:35px;
    font-size:11px;
    padding:5px 0 0 24px;
    line-height:16px;
}
ul.flirtjestijf li.wit {
    background:#fff;
}
ul.flirtjestijf li.blauw {
    background:#46a3db;
}
ul.flirtjestijf li .speaker {
    width:40px;
    height:35px;
    float:left;
    background:url(http://pics.bnn.nl/data/media/db_images/original/82898_d7738b.png?910) center no-repeat;
    margin: 0px 0px 0px 10px;
}
ul.flirtjestijf li a  {
    display:block;
    outline:none;
    text-decoration:none;
    height:35px;
}
.ul.flirtjestijf li a span {

}
.amor {
    background:url(http://pics.bnn.nl/data/media/db_images/original/82910_6ac38e.png?179) top right no-repeat;
    width:181px;
    height:282px;
    position:absolute;
    z-index:2;
    top:15px;
    left:0;
}
.meer-flirten {
   width:199px;
   height:66px;
    float:left;
    z-index:3;
   position:absolute;
   left:25px;
   bottom:0;
}

.meer-videos-afspelen{
   width:199px;
   height:66px;
    float:left;
    z-index:3;
   position:absolute;
   right:0;
   bottom:0;
}


.ook-flirten {
   width:200px;
   height:71px;
   float:left;
   z-index:3;
   position:absolute;
   left:235px;
   bottom:0;
}
.bandje {
    background:url(/static/timur/images/timur_vhs.png) top right no-repeat;
    width:232px;
    height:306px;
    position:absolute;
    z-index:2;
    top:0px;
    right:0;
}
.hallonederland {
   background:url(http://pics.bnn.nl/data/media/db_images/original/82912_a99073.png?876) no-repeat !important;
}

.timurgemist {
  background:url(http://pics.bnn.nl/data/media/db_images/original/82915_4cfb65.png?194) no-repeat !important;
  text-align:center;
  padding-top:200px;
  height:97px !important;
}

ul.halloned {
   width:432px;
   margin:10px auto 0 auto;
}
ul.halloned li {
    background:url(http://sites.bnn.nl/static/timur/img/hallo_ned_back.png) no-repeat;
    width:422px;
    height:73px;
    margin:5px 0px 5px 0px;
    font-size:11px;
    padding: 5px 10px 5px 10px;
}
ul.halloned li .rood {
   color:#FF0000;
}
ul.halloned li .datum {
   color:#666;
}

ul.bonus {
    width:425px;
    margin:0;
    padding:25px 0 0 0;
    z-index:1;
    position:absolute;
}
ul.bonus li {
    list-style:none;
    height:35px;
    font-size:11px;
    padding:5px 0 0 0;
    line-height:16px;
}
ul.bonus li.geel {
    background:#f8f22a;
}
ul.bonus li.rood {
    background:#dc042d;
}
ul.bonus li .speaker {
    width:40px;
    height:35px;
    float:left;
    background:url(http://pics.bnn.nl/data/media/db_images/original/82898_d7738b.png?910) center no-repeat;
}
ul.bonus li a  {
    display:block;
    outline:none;
    text-decoration:none;
    height:35px;
}
.ul.bonus li a span {

}
.bonusmic {
    background:url(http://pics.bnn.nl/data/media/db_images/original/82918_0e44e5.png?137) no-repeat;
    width:216px;
    height:278px;
    position:absolute;
    z-index:2;
    top:0;
    right:0;
}
.meerbonus {
    width:198px;
    height:63px;
    position:absolute;
    z-index:3;
    bottom:0;
    left:60px;
}

.box_left {
	background:url(http://pics.bnn.nl/data/media/db_images/original/82878_525e01.png?825) top no-repeat;
	width:452px;
	height:295px;
        margin: 0px 0px 10px 0;
        overflow:hidden;
}

.box_right {
	background:url(http://pics.bnn.nl/data/media/db_images/original/82879_50cb51.png?857) top no-repeat;
	width:454px;
	height:296px;
        margin: 0px 0px 5px 25px;
        overflow:hidden;
}
.titel {
       margin:0 0 0 25px;
}


/* AUDIO PAGINA */

.headeraudiopage {
     background:url(http://pics.bnn.nl/data/media/db_images/original/82948_7adb11.png?355) top center no-repeat !important;
     width:997px;
     height:305px !important;
}

.overzichtaudio_top {
     background:url(http://pics.bnn.nl/data/media/db_images/original/82940_45c250.png?803)  top right no-repeat #FFF;
      width:692px;
      height:44px;
}
.overzichtaudio {
      background:#FFF;
      width:692px;
      margin:0 55px 0 0;
       float:left;
}
.overzichtaudio_bottom {
     background:url(http://pics.bnn.nl/data/media/db_images/original/82943_874d6e.png?28) bottom left no-repeat;
      width:692px;
      height:44px;
}

ul.fragmenten {
      font-family: Verdana, arial,sans-serif;
      font-size:11px;
      margin:0 0 0 25px;
}
ul.fragmenten li {
   background:url(http://pics.bnn.nl/data/media/db_images/original/82939_fa864c.png?432) no-repeat;
   width:284px;
   height:74px;
   border:#46a3db solid 2px;
   float:left;
   margin:3px 10px 3px 10px;
   font-size:11px;
   line-height:16px;
   color:#FFF;
   padding:5px;
}

.sidebar {
   width:215px;
   float:left;
   font-size:11px;
}

.sidebar_appelsap_top {
   background:url(http://pics.bnn.nl/data/media/db_images/original/82957_767259.png?568) no-repeat top;
   width:215px;
   height:33px;
}
.sidebar_appelsap {
   background:#FFF;
   width:205px
   margin:5px 0 5px 0;
   padding:5px;
}
.sidebar_flirtjestijf {
   background:#FFF;
   width:205px;
   margin:5px 0 5px 0;
   padding:5px;
}
.sidebar_bonus {
   background:#FFF;
   width:205px
   margin:5px 0 5px 0;
   padding:5px;
}

.audiopage {
   background:url(http://pics.bnn.nl/data/media/db_images/original/82950_bb56cc.png?702) top center repeat-y !important;
}
.sidebar_bonus_bottom {
   background:url(http://pics.bnn.nl/data/media/db_images/original/82957_767259.png?568) no-repeat 0 -33px;
   width:215px;
   height:33px;
}

/* TEKSTPAGINA */

.textpage {
    background:url(http://pics.bnn.nl/data/media/db_images/original/82992_2afaee.png?840) top center no-repeat !important;
    height:315px !important;
}

.tekst_content {
    background:#FFF;
    font-size:11px;
    padding:5px;
    width:950px;
}
.tekst_bottom {
   background:url(http://pics.bnn.nl/data/media/db_images/original/82987_9c6a3f.png?85) left no-repeat;
   width:962px;
   height:86px;
}
.tekst_footer {
   background:url(http://pics.bnn.nl/data/media/db_images/original/82986_0ea9cb.png?669) left no-repeat;
   width:962px;
   height:51px;
}

/* CONTACT */

.contactheader {
  background-image:url('http://pics.bnn.nl/data/media/db_images/original/86351_8d7fb6.png?573') !important;
  height:268px !important;
  /*background:url(http://pics.bnn.nl/data/media/db_images/original/83012_c1ae76.png?885) top center no-repeat !important;*/
 /* height:269px !important;*/
}

ul.timurcontact {
  background:url(http://sites.bnn.nl/static/timur/img/contactbalk.png) top center no-repeat;
  width:962px;
  height:358px;
}
ul.timurcontact li {
  width:249px;
  height:292px;
  float:left;
}
ul.timurcontact li a {
   display:block;
   outline:none;
   width:249px;
   height:292px;
   cursor:pointer;
}

ul.timurform {
  background:url(http://pics.bnn.nl/data/media/db_images/original/83006_aeeac2.png?137)  top center  no-repeat;
  width:962px;
  height:743px;
  position: relative;
}
ul.timurform li {
  width:433px;
  height:495px;
  font-size:11px;
  float:left;
  position: absolute;
}

/* ******************************** 
	EINDE TIMUR 2010 SITE 
********************************  */

#footer ul.service, #footer ul#general{

	position: relative; 

	float: left;

	border: 0px solid #fff;

	text-align: left;

	margin:10px;

	padding:5px;

	list-style-type: none;

}

#footer ul.service li, 

#footer ul#general li {

	color: #fff;

	padding:3px;

	bordeR-right: 0px solid #fff;


}

#footer ul.service li a, 

#footer ul#general li a{

	color: #fff;

 text-decoration: none;

}

#footer ul.service li a:hover, 

#footer ul#general li a:hover{

	color: #b92311;

	text-decoration: none;

}

#footer ul.site {

	position: absolute;

	right:5px;

	bottom:0px;

	padding: 0px 0 15px 15px ;

	bordeR: 0px solid #fff;

}

#footer ul.site li{

	float: left;

	color: #fff;

	list-style-type: none;

	bordeR-right: 0px solid #fff;

}

#footer ul.site li a{
   padding: 4px 8px 4px 8px;
   color: #fff;
  text-decoration: none;
}

#footer ul.site li a:hover{
   color: #fff;
   text-decoration: underline;
   background: transparent;
}


.clear {
clear: both !important;
height: 20px !important;
overflow:hidden !important;
}

.grid_4 p strong {
color:#000000;
}

#playerscreen {
margin:0 10px;
padding:10px 0;
}

#kandidaat p {
margin: 0 23px;
}

.grid_4 div a {
color: #CC0000;
text-decoration: none;
}

.grid_8 .grid_4 div a {
color: #FFF;
text-decoration: none;
}

.grid_4 .inner.content div div a {
color: #000;
text-decoration: none;
}




.grid_8 .inner.video {
background: url(/static/loverboys/images/grid_8_vid_content.png) no-repeat top center;
}

#vidrate {
float:left;
margin:-5px 10px;
}

#vidinfo {
margin: -5px 0 0 0;
float:left;
}

.videoblokkie {
background: url('/static/timur/images/vid_back.png') no-repeat;
}

.speaker {
background:url(/static/timur/images/play.png) center no-repeat !important;
}
